    Ratings Box: What’s Hot/What’s Not (Mediaweek.com)
    Mediaweek.com - Original Lifetime Movie Network made-for Secrets of the Summer House on Sunday, June 1 rose to the cable net’s second highest ratings ever (behind Green River Killer) among key women 18-49 (1.02 rating) and women 25-54 (1.19 rating). Comparably, that placed it among the top 25 of all basic cable programs for the day in women 18-49. -- read full article

    Ratings Box: What's Hot/What's Not (Mediaweek.com)
    Mediaweek.com - Based on 41 games in 40 nights, The 2008 NBA Playoffs on TNT averaged an improved 2.6 household rating, 2.94 million households and 3.80 million viewers. Compared to the 43 games televised one year earlier, total viewership was up by 14 percent. TNT also experienced double-digit growth across all key demos, including an increase of as much as 30 percent among men 18-34 (702,000 to 911,000). -- read full article
